A Lake property can hold years of family memories while also creating practical decisions.
Multiple heirs may live in different places. The home may contain furnishings and personal property. Repairs may have been deferred. Family members may disagree about whether to keep, rent, or sell.

Questions Families Commonly Face
What is the property worth?
Should repairs be completed?
What should happen to furnishings?
Can the property be sold as-is?
Who will coordinate access?
How should multiple decision-makers communicate?
Are there association or title issues?
Does the property have rental potential?
Is keeping it financially realistic?
A Practical Process
Identify decision-makers
Review property condition
Gather documents
Analyze likely value
Determine preparation scope
Establish communication expectations
Market the property
Coordinate signatures and closing
Estate, probate, title, and tax questions should be reviewed with qualified legal and tax professionals. Hermann London handles the real estate brokerage side of the process.
